The key tp fluency is practice in your daily life. Alays try to convert simple sentences into English. Listen English news channels and try to understand. Even you can watch short stories in English. It really helps.

To have Skype classes with a native qualified English teacher is the best way. Skype English classes are a great way to allow students to “think in English” rather than think in their native language and translate into English. One more good way is to watch English youtube channels like "English with Lucy" or "Learn English with Papa Teach Me" or "Love English, Learn English with Leila & Sabrah" and so many others. They are the channels of famous English professional teachers who make free videos to improve your spoken English. You will learn so many useful things which you can use in your speech.
